On Wed, Apr 01, 2015 at 09:32:08AM -0500, Aravind Gopalakrishnan wrote:
> GART registers are not present in newer processors (Fam15h, Model 10h
> and later). So, avoid accesses to GART registers in PCI config
> space by returning early in early_gart_iommu_check() and
> gart_iommu_hole_init() if GART is not available.
> 
> Refactoring the family check used in amd_nb into an inline function
> so we can use it here as well as in amd_nb.c
> 
> Tested the patch on Fam10h and Fam15h Model 00h-fh and this code
> runs fine. On Fam15h Model 60h-6fh and on Fam16h, we bail early
> as they don't have GART.
